Lieutenant-General Alfred Gaselee, commanding the British forces in China, 1902. Gaselee (1844-1918) marched from Kandahar to Kabul and back again in the Afghan War. He led British soldiers to Peking in the Boxer Rebellion of 1900. Portrait from Celebrities of the Army, published by George Newnes, (London, 1902)

Lieutenant-General Alfred Gaselee: A Resolute Leader in Times of Conflict". This print showcases Lieutenant-General Alfred Gaselee, an esteemed British military officer who played a crucial role in various historical events. The portrait, taken by the renowned Bassano Studio in 1902, captures the essence of General Gaselee's distinguished career. With his commanding presence and resolute gaze, General Gaselee epitomizes strength and determination. Clad in a vibrant red military uniform adorned with gold braid and medals, he exudes authority and valor. His well-groomed mustache adds to his dignified appearance. General Gaselee's notable achievements are highlighted by the accompanying description. Having marched from Kandahar to Kabul during the Afghan War, he demonstrated exceptional leadership skills on challenging terrains. Moreover, his pivotal role as commander of the British forces during the Boxer Rebellion of 1900 underscores his commitment to duty and bravery.
